Niche HTML Tags

Ki jan yo nich HTML Tags Kòrèkteman

Si ou gade nan makèt la HTML pou nenpòt ki Paj Web jodi a, ou pral wè eleman HTML genyen nan lòt eleman HTML. Eleman sa yo ki "andedan" lòt yo se sa yo rele "eleman enbrike", epi yo esansyèl nan bati nenpòt paj entènèt jodi a.

Kisa sa vle di Nich HTML Tags?

Fason ki pi fasil yo konprann nidifikasyon se panse a HTML Tags tankou bwat ki kenbe kontni ou. Kontni ou ka gen ladan tèks, imaj, elatriye Tags HTML yo se bwat yo alantou kontni an. Pafwa, ou bezwen kote bwat anndan lòt bwat. Moun sa yo ki "enteryè" bwat yo enbrike anndan lòt moun.

Si ou gen yon blòk nan tèks ke ou vle fonse andedan yon paragraf, ou pral gen de eleman HTML kòm byen ke tèks nan tèt li.

Egzanp: Sa a se yon fraz nan tèks.

Tèks sa a se sa nou pral itilize kòm egzanp nou an. Men ki jan li ta dwe ekri.

Egzanp: Sa a se yon fraz tèks.

Paske ou vle mo "fraz la" yo dwe fonse, ou ajoute ouvèti ak fèmen tags fonse anvan ak apre sa worod.

Egzanp: Sa a se yon santans nan tèks.

Kòm ou ka wè, nou gen yon sèl bwat (paragraf la) ki gen kontni / tèks la nan fraz nou an, plis yon bwat dezyèm (pè tag la fò), ki pral rann pawòl sa a kòm fonse.

Lè ou nich Tags, li se kritik enpòtan ke ou fèmen Tags yo nan lòd opoze a ke ou louvri yo. Ou louvri

​​an premye, ki te swiv pa , ki vle di ou ranvèse sa epi fèmen ak Lè sa a, .

Yon lòt fason yo reflechi sou sa a se nan yon lòt fwa ankò itilize analoji nan bwat. Si ou mete yon bwat andedan yon lòt bwat, ou dwe fèmen yon sèl anndan an anvan ou ka fèmen bwat ekstèn oswa ki gen ladan yo.

Ajoute plis Tags entegre

E si ou sèlman vle youn oubyen de mo yo dwe fonse, ak yon lòt seri yo dwe italik? Men ki jan fè sa.

Egzanp: Sa a se yon santans nan tèks e li gen kèk italikize tèks tou.

Ou ka wè bwat ekstèn nou an,

, kounye a gen de baryè entèsan anndan li - ak . Yo toulède dwe fèmen anvan sa ki gen bwat ka fèmen.

Egzanp: Sa a se yon santans nan tèks tou li gen kèk italikize tèks tou.

Sa a se yon lòt paragraf. / p>

Nan ka sa a nou gen bwat anndan bwat! Bwat ki pi soti se div divaj oswa divizyon an. Anndan ke bwat se yon pè parayj paragraf ensten, ak andedan premye paragraf la nou gen yon koup tag ak tag. Yon fwa ankò, gade nan nenpòt paj entènèt jodi a, epi ou pral wè sa a ak pi plis nich kap pase! Sa a se ki jan paj yo bati - bwat andedan nan bwat.

Poukisa ou ta dwe pran swen sou Nesting

Nimewo a yon sèl rezon ki fè ou ta dwe pran swen sou nidifikasyon se si w ap ale nan sèvi ak CSS. Cascading Style Sheets konte sou tags yo dwe toujou enbrike nan dokiman an konsa ke li ka di ki kote Styles kòmanse epi fini. Si ou etabli yon estil ki ta dwe afekte tout "lyen ki andedan divizyon an ak yon klas" prensipal-kontni "" tèks sou paj la, nich ki kòrèk la fè li difisil pou navigatè a konnen ki kote pou aplike pou sa yo Styles. Ann gade nan kèk HTML:

Egzanp: Sa a se yon fraz nan tèks e li tou gen kèk italikize tèks tou. > Sa a se yon lòt paragraf .

Sèvi ak egzanp mwen te jis deklare, si mwen te vle ekri yon style CSS ki ta ka gen enpak sou lyen ki andedan divizyon sa a, epi sèlman ki lyen (kòm opoze a nenpòt lòt lyen nan lòt seksyon paj la), mwen ta bezwen sèvi ak nidifikasyon yo ekri style mwen an, tankou sa yo:

.main-contenu yon {koulè: # F00; }}

Lòt rezon gen ladan aksè ak konpatibilite navigatè. Si se HTML ou a enkete, li pa pral tankou aksesib a lektè ekran ak navigatè pi gran - e li te kapab menm konplètman kraze aparans nan vizyèl nan yon paj si navigatè yo pa ka konnen ki jan byen rann yon paj paske eleman HTML ak Tags yo soti nan kote.

Finalman, si w ap fè efò yo ekri konplètman kòrèk ak valid HTML, ou pral bezwen sèvi ak kòrèk nidifikasyon. Sinon, chak validator pral flagè ou HTML kòm kòrèk.